Handover Note — Churn in the Fernby Pilot

Quick handover from me (outgoing, Dana Rook) to incoming director Piet Amsel, copied to the board. The Fernby pilot lost 14 of 90 customers in month three — mostly small accounts citing onboarding friction, not price. The fix we started (guided setup plus a check-in call at week two) halved drop-offs in the last cohort. Piet, keep that running. Where the pilot goes next is set out below.

confidential, kafop-bawip: The steering committee signed off on a budget of $437.4 million for Project Kelael.

## Receipt Mailer Integration

The Lanternwick receipt mailer sends donation confirmations on behalf of partner plugins. Plugins submit a donation record; the mailer handles templating, locale selection, and delivery retries. Sandbox mode echoes rendered receipts without sending. To call the submission endpoint, authenticate with the plugin key issued below.

gateway credential: vxb3-o9a

### Step 4: Update retry semantics

Hookline now uses exponential backoff with jitter instead of fixed 60-second retries for webhook delivery. Failed deliveries are retried up to eight times before landing in the dead-letter queue, and endpoints returning 410 are disabled immediately. Verify your consumers tolerate out-of-order redelivery. Apply the new behavior by setting the following configuration values.

config for yawep-yagep:
[aldok]
port = 9300
region = south-4
host = aldok.sivrelhq.internal
team = casix
timeout_ms = 500
retries = 4